So, can you farm Fine Gold Thread in “Black Myth: Wukong”? Based on my experience, I’d say absolutely, yes. But be prepared to put in the work. Find those tougher enemies, learn their patterns, and get ready for a bit of a grind. It might take some time, but trust me, it’s worth it when you finally upgrade that weapon or piece of armor you’ve been eyeing.
Here are my farming takeaways:
- Target the right enemies: Focus on the tougher foes.
- Find a good loop: Look for areas where these enemies respawn quickly.
- Practice makes perfect: Get comfortable with the combat and learn the enemy patterns.
- Be patient: It’s a rare drop, so don’t get discouraged if it takes a while.
